Hill International to Provide Construction Management Services for the PA Turnpike/I-95 Interchange, Phase 2 Project

Hill International (NYSE:HIL), delivering the infrastructure
of change, announced today that it has been selected by the
Pennsylvania Turnpike Commission to provide construction management
(CM) services for the $200 million PA Turnpike/I-95 Interchange,
Phase 2 project.
The project has three components: Section C,
Section D30, and Section E Remainder. From I-276 MP 352.96 to MP
355.19, Section C involves the reconstruction and widening of the
Turnpike from four to six lanes and all associated infrastructure,
such as culvert extensions, stormwater management, and sound
barrier walls. Section D30, from I-276 MP 355.00 to MP 356.00, also
involves Turnpike reconstruction and widening from four to six
lanes and associated infrastructure, as well as a bridge
replacement and accommodations for three future ramp tie-ins.
Section E Remainder is located from I-95 MP 41.23 to MP 43.43 and
involves the reconstruction and widening of westbound lanes,
reconstruction of the three ramps and approaches at the Exit 42
interchange, three bridge replacements, and associated
infrastructure.
The Hill team will provide a full range of CM
services from preconstruction through construction and close-out of
each section, including contract administration, scheduling,
engineering support, surveying, environmental monitoring, safety
monitoring, and public relations services. Hill will also support
the Turnpike Commission by coordinating with the Pennsylvania
Department of Transportation (PennDOT), the Pennsylvania Department
of Environmental Protection, municipalities along the alignment,
utility companies, and neighboring property owners.
“Our team brings an emphasis on
constructability, effective project start-up, accurate
documentation, superior quality control, efficiently allocated
resources, environmental protection, and a strong commitment to
safety,” says Hill Vice President Kenneth Olup, PE, who will serve
as Hill’s project director for the project. “We understand that the
Commission shares these priorities because of our experience on
similar, major mainline Turnpike reconstruction projects. With our
experience and shared construction project goals, Hill will be able
to hit the ground running from the outset and position this project
for successful delivery as the Commission envisions.”
Hill Chief Executive Officer Raouf Ghali adds:
“Hill has been a CM partner for the Commission for many years and
is proud to support the continued improvement of such an important
roadway in Pennsylvania. We value our history with the Commission
all the more because of our own presence in the State, with our
corporate headquarters in Philadelphia and our regional office in
Pittsburgh. Moreover, this project adds to our distinguished
portfolio of roadway projects for the Commission and PennDOT,
totaling more than $2 billion.”
About Hill International
Hill International, with more than 2,900
professionals in 72 offices worldwide, provides program management,
project management, construction management, facilities management,
and other consulting services to clients in a variety of market
sectors. Engineering News-Record magazine recently ranked Hill as
one of the largest construction management firms in the United
